斜跨拱桥的受力分析及斜拉索布置方式比选

摘    要:以太原市东中环北延上跨北涧河立交工程为例,介绍斜跨拱桥的受力分析和桥型比选。采用Midas Civil大型通用有限元分析软件建立空间有限元计算模型,对“竖琴式”“扭曲面式”和“渔网式”3种拉索体系斜跨拱桥的受力分析进行了比较,得出各种体系的特点,以及指导斜跨拱桥的受力分析和桥型选择。

Stress Analysis of Inclined-span Arch Bridge and Comparison of Layout Forms of Stayed Cable

Abstract:Take the Taiyuan East Middle Ring North Extension Expressway Project spanning Beijian River as an example, the stress analysis and the bridge type comparison of the inclined-span arch bridge are introduced. The large-scale general finite element analysis software Midas Civil is used to establish the spatial finite element calculation model to analyze and compare the stresses of three cable systems (harp type, warped surface type and fishing net type) of inclined-span arch bridges. The characteristics of each system are obtained, which can guide the stress analysis and bridge type comparison of inclined-span arch bridge.
